(1)We can refer to the AP® Student Score Distributions, released by the College Board annually. These reports show us that the mean score was 2.93 in 2017, 2.94 in 2018, 2.97 in 2019, and 3.07 in 2020. The temperature of water in a tub at time t is modeled by a strictly increasing, twice-differentiable function W, where W t is measured in degrees Fahrenheit and t is measured in minutes. At time t 0, the temperature of the water is 55 F.
